Dostie, Joseph, of Quincy, Dec. 31. Husband of Jean (Bolter). Father of Kim MacDonald, and James Denike. Brother of Donald, Richard Natola, Evelyn Ege, Shirley Pelton, Beverly Brienzi, Patricia Davis, and the late Joseph Mulligan, Charles Barthelmy, Mildred Daggett, Virginia Bechtol, and Doris Reffitt.
[Notice dated January 13, 2005]

Grealy, Mary, Dec. 31. Sister of the late Rita, and the late Catherine Grealy Ollis. Cousin of John.
[Notice dated January 13, 2005]

Grout, Elizabeth, in Quincy, Dec. 31, at age 78, suddenly. Wife of Richard. Mother of Elizabeth Winston, Richard, William, Robert, and Patricia Bridgland. Sister of Edward and James Walsh. Friend of George McCafferty.
[Notice dated January 13, 2005]

Norton, Margaret "Peg" (Keohane), Dec. 31. Wife of the late John Sr. Mother of John Jr., James, Richard, Ann Robert. Sister of the late Thomas, James, John, Mary Keohane, and Catherine Greene.
[Notice dated January 13, 2005]

Calapa, Marie (Rugnetta), of Plymouth, formerly of Braintree and Dorchester, Dec. 31, at age 68. Wife of William. Mother of Donna, Linda Rocha, and Dominic. Sister of Dominic and Fred Rugnetta.
[Notice dated January 13, 2005]

Dawes, David Bartlet "Cap'n Dave," in FL, Jan. 26. Husband of Catherine (Casey). Father of David and Karen. Brother-in-law of the late Mary (Casey) Forry. Veteran, U.S. Navy, 1955 to 1959. Employee of Polaroid Corp. in Cambridge, Spears Associates in Needham, and the Lockheed Martin Co. in Orlando. Graduate of Medford High, Class of 1955.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

McGeehan, Bernard, Jan. 16, suddenly, at age 42. Husband of Joan (Hemmings). Son of the late Bernard and Mary (McNally). 25-year employee, Boston Public Library at Copley Square.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Prosperi, Josephine (Barra), Jan. 18. Wife of the late Amaddio. Mother of Robert, and Susan Vickery.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Ezekiel, Samuel, of Weymouth, formerly of Dorchester and Quincy, Jan. 19, at age 63. Husband of Elizabeth (McCarthy). Father of Patricia Catudal, and Jason Samuel. Stepfather of John, Lisa, and Vanessa McCarthy. Brother of Dorothy Kenney, Mary DiMatteo, James Jr., Judith Smith, Barbara Leonard, Carol Johnston, and the late Marie Mirabito.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Manning, Sr. Patricia Agnes, S.N.D., in Worcester, Jan. 18, at age 90. Born in Dorchester, the daughter of the late Patrick and Sarah (Kane). A graduate of St. Gregory's High School and Emmanuel College, with an M.A. from Fairfield U. Former Director of the Novice Program for the Sisters of Notre Dame in Conn. Former Spiritual Director at the Campion Renewal Center in Weston. Sister of Elizabeth Cole and Joseph Manning.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Hall, Dorothea (Donovan), of Popponesset, formerly of Milton and Dorchester, Jan. 19, suddenly. Wife of the late John. Sister of the late Nora Webb, Marie Gately, Julia Hathaway, Helen McCarthy, and James and William Donovan. Former member, New Seabury Women's Club.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Jacobs, Richard Sr., of No. Weymouth, formerly of Quincy, Dorchester, and South Boston, Jan. 19, at age 73. Husband of Mary (Kane). Father of Barbara Watkervich, June, Richard Jr, and Larry. Brother of Jean Mygan. Veteran, U.S. Army, Korean War.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Sproules, Felicia (Szubzda), of Brockton, formerly of Florida, at age 93. Wife of the late William. Mother of William, Barbara Ball, Richard, and Joyce Contrucci. Sister of Mary Brackett.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Schneiderhan, Mary "Pat" (Courtenay), of Weymouth, formerly of Dorchester, Jan. 21, at age 80. Wife of the late Robert. Mother of Mark, Daniel, and Deborah Tamborella. Sister of the late Madeline Murtha.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Shea, Mary (MacDonald), Jan. 21. Wife of the late John. Mother of Bernard, Lt. Kevin, MSP, Patricia, Donald, and the late MA State Trooper Donald, and John Jr. Former member, Court Irma, Catholic Daughters of America, and the Proparvulis Club and St. Brendan's Guild.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Kenneally, Gerald Sr., of Milton, formerly of Dorchester, Jan. 20. Husband of Claire (Gately). Father of Kathleen, Gerald Jr., Matthew, Francis, Paul, and the late Stephen. Brother of Mary Montminy, Eleanor Collier, Claire Armstrong, and the late Joseph, Francis, and Paul. Ret. supervisor, B.R.A., Boston. Veteran, U.S. Navy, WWII.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Morrissey, Joseph, of Kingston, formerly of Dorchester, Jan. 19. Husband of the late Ellen. Father of Helen McGloin, and Kathleen Kearney. Brother of Beatrice Dalton, Michael, and the late Catherine Doheney, Patrick, Thomas, Jack, and Denis. Ret., Mathewson Machine Corp., Quincy.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

O'Keefe, Walter "Sam," of So. Weymouth, formerly of Dorchester, Jan. 21, at age 21. Husband of Gertrude (Crouch). Brother of the late Frank, Paul, and Robert, and the late Katherine Egan. Ret. U.S. Postal employee.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Barnes, John Jr., of Mattapan, Jan. 11. Son of the late John and Mary (Foley). Brother of the late Mary Anne Barnes.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Gill, Lotti May (Henryes), of East Boston, Jan. 22. Wife of the late Oswald. Mother of Walter, James, Robert, Anthony, Edward, and Chandra.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Harrington, Margaret (Cunningham), Jan. 23. Wife of the late John. Mother of Michael, B.P.D., Kevin, Patricia, and Paul. Veteran; member of the Old Dorchester Post #65, A.L.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Boyd, Robert, Jan. 25, at age 82. Former husband of Winifred (Wheeler). Father of Elizabeth LeBeau, Deborah Harrison, Robin Mullen, James (B.F.D.), Daniel (B.F.D.), Susan, Helen Burke, and Wendy. Veteran, U.S. Army, WWII. Ret. Boston Firefighter.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

DeSimone, Fran (DeBeasi), of Randolph, formerly of Dorchester, Jan. 24. Wife of Bert. Mother of Michael. Sister of Mary Newbury, Ann Van Laethem, the late Joseph and Paul DeBeasi.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

McDonough-Dole, Genevieve (Kuskoski), of Braintree, formerly of Quincy and Savin Hill, Jan. 23. Wife of the late Walter McDonough and the late Elmer Dole. Mother of Doreen Dole and Genia McDonough.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

O'Neill, Robert Sr., of Braintree, formerly of Dorchester, Jan. 24, at age 84. Husband of the late Margaret "Peggy" (Burke). Father of Robert Jr., John, and Susan Roman. Brother of Gerald, James, Alice McCluskey, Frances Jenkins, and Clair Armstrong. Veteran, U.S. Navy, WWII.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]

Stearns, Vita (Cucchiara), in West Roxbury, formerly of Dorchester, Jan. 25, in her 98th year. Wife of the late Stanley. Mother of Stanley Jr., Richard, Robert, and Marie Sanchez. Sister of Joanne Klerosky, and the late Albert Cucchiara and Rosalie Lynch.
[Notice dated February 3, 2005]
